Crypto Legislation Faces Uncertain Future Amid Senate Delays

Despite the challenges, lawmakers and lobbyists remain hopeful that the bill can still be passed, potentially through a committee hearing in May and a final vote by July. The legislation aims to provide clarity on market structure and has been delayed by disputes over stablecoin rewards and concerns from the banking sector. With the Senate's available floor time diminishing, the bill's fate hangs in the balance, and its success is far from guaranteed. The crypto industry is playing a long game, with significant investments in campaign finance and a focus on building relationships with lawmakers from both parties.
